The South Carolina Registry of Interpreters for the Deaf is intentional about developing interpreters who identify as Black, Indigenous, or Persons of Color (BIPOC).
Increasing the number of certified black and brown interpreters is the goal, to better match the community members we serve.
To that end, South Carolina Registry of Interpreters, in partnership with MyASLTeacherROCKS, LLC,
now offers skill development scholarships for BIPOC interpreters whose next step is a certification performance exam.
